Adapting To Travel Disruptions With Speed
Unexpected disruptions, such as airline strikes or weather delays, can throw off a schedule. Flexible travel solutions give you the tools to rebook or reroute without wasting hours or waiting on hold.
Instead of scrambling to fix problems, you can adjust bookings in real-time. This means your employees get back on track faster, without needing extra support or last-minute spending.
Meeting Different Team Needs
Not all travellers have the same needs. Senior staff might prefer direct flights and premium hotels. Others may need budget-friendly options or train access. A one-size-fits-all approach doesn’t work anymore, and that’s where business travel solutions come into play.
They let you build travel policies around real business needs. With custom preferences, approval settings, and access to different transport modes, you can make travel work for every department without losing control.
Supporting Cost Control And Visibility
Rising travel costs are a real issue for businesses. Without a flexible system, it’s hard to track where the money is going or flag overspending.
When bookings are managed through one platform, finance teams can monitor trends, review budgets, and make better decisions. You can break spending down by employee, department, or project. This supports smarter planning and keeps budgets in check.
Responding To Last-Minute Changes
Plans change, meetings move, events are cancelled, and urgent opportunities arise. Without the right tools, these shifts can be costly or impossible to manage.
Flexible booking tools let you change or cancel travel with minimal friction. Many also show up-to-date availability, making it easier to spot new options quickly. You don’t lose money just because the plan changes.
Improving Traveller Experience And Safety
Travel fatigue is real, especially when your team deals with delays or constant changes. Giving staff the tools to manage their journey reduces stress and improves productivity.
When employees feel supported, they travel with confidence. Mobile access, alerts, and 24/7 support ensure help is always available. This is important for the duty of care, especially during international trips where local knowledge is limited.
